At Alto, we are actively contributing to the transformation of Canada's future with our high-speed train project linking Quebec City and Toronto. With the support of the Government of Canada, this innovative project aims to improve the quality of life of our citizens, strengthen ties between communities and stimulate economic growth.
Would you like to take on a stimulating, high-impact challenge? We are seeking an Advisor, Geomatics and Property Data.
The role
We are seeking a versatile and motivated Advisor well-versed in Geographical Information Systems (GIS) and real property concepts to support the activities of Alto’s Real Property team. The role includes active contributions to the development of the team’s strategies, processes and partnerships.
In addition to coordinating the team’s GIS and data needs with Alto’s private developer partner, the Advisor will be required to obtain data from suppliers and other partners and support activities including spatial analysis mandates, a property review process and the preparation of land agreements.
Reporting to the Director Urban Integration, the 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of geomatics, sound information management practices, real property concepts and urban utility networks.
In collaboration with other team members, the Advisor will contribute to the successful execution and delivery of the project within scope, budget, and schedule.
